Jason R. Woitas-Roen (29), of St. Paul, Minnesota passed away unexpectedly on June 12, 2026.
Jason was the son of Thomas (Tommy) and Tammy Roen. Known by many as JJ, he was born on June 2, 1997, at Fairview Riverside Hospital in Minneapolis, Minnesota.
JJ had a kind spirit and always wanted to be included. Although he was burdened with a series of health issues, JJ always had a huge smile on his face. He loved being with family and found it especially amazing that he was both a big brother and a little brother. He was a good friend and his tender-hearted character was admirable.
JJ had a love for books, sometimes reading the same book multiple times. He talked often about his books and shared the stories with everyone. When most kids get in trouble, you take away their toys, but for JJ it was his books. He was always excited to see new movies coming out, had an amazing memory, and loved anything related to SpongeBob. When he flapped his "wings", you knew he was excited. JJ always had a special way of connecting with each person individually. He was incredibly proud of his beard and worked with multiple family members learning new skills, while brushing up on his game show TV. He was loved deeply by everyone who knew him.
JJ is survived by his mother, Tammy Roen; and his siblings, Jamie (John) Joyce, Samantha (Randy) Thomas, Thomas Jr. (Katie) Roen, Taylor Roen, Soleena Jimenez, Guadalupe Jimenez, and Steven Jimenez. As well as his nieces and nephews, Rodney, Parker, Colton, Hayden, Landon, Morgan, Edith, and Remington. He is also survived by his grandmother, Agnes Grosz; multiple aunts and uncles; and (40+) first and second cousins.
JJ is preceded in death by his Papa, Tommy Roen; Grandparents, Lyle & Beverly Roen and Benedict Grosz. He is also preceded in death by aunts, Judy Williamson & Kim Elsenpeter; uncle, Robert Grosz; and cousin, Allie Jo Luhman.
A Celebration of Life will take place from 5-8pm on Thursday, July 9, 2026 at Mueller Memorial Funeral Home, 835 Johnson Parkway in St. Paul, with a Prayer Service starting at 6pm.
